Land Rover has always been at the forefront of off-road technology, and the 2026 Defender should be no exception. We might see further refinements to the Terrain Response system, making it even easier to conquer challenging landscapes. This system allows drivers to select different driving modes optimized for various terrains like snow, mud, sand, and rock crawling. The base price of the 2026 Defender in Canada is likely to start in a similar range to the current model, but could see a slight increase due to inflation and added features. The current Defender starts around $70,000 CAD, so we could be looking at a starting price in the neighborhood of $75,000 CAD or higher. The price will vary depending on the trim level, engine, and optional features. Higher trim levels, such as the Defender X or V8 models, will obviously command a higher price tag. Special editions and custom configurations will also increase the cost. Options such as advanced driver-assistance systems, premium audio systems, and off-road packages will add to the overall price. Be prepared for potential delays or adjustments to the release schedule, as these are common in the automotive industry. Also, consider the impact of potential taxes, fees, and incentives. The final price of your 2026 Defender will depend on where you live in Canada, as different provinces have different tax rates. Government incentives for electric vehicles could also affect the overall cost, especially if you opt for a plug-in hybrid or all-electric version.
